Does anyone here have elevated CA 19-9? This is a cancer marker for Bile duct and/or Pancreas.I have slightly elevated Ca 19-9, slightly elevated AMA M2, slightly elevated Pancreatic enzyme but LTFs and MRCP are normal (except moderately enlarged bile duct which may be caused by gallbladder removal). One doctor said not to worry about it, the other one think this is serious.

I am confused and don't know what to do.

Any advice?
